Happy Election Day! Some October highlights: 1. New signs for the Urban Civil Rights Museum in Harlem, slated to open ne...
11/04/2025

Happy Election Day! Some October highlights:

1. New signs for the Urban Civil Rights Museum in Harlem, slated to open next year at the new building on 125th St

2. opening day (Nov 15) is getting closer

3. New mural dedicated to late writer/cultural critic/bandleader Greg Tate by artist in St. Nicholas Park btwn 133rd & 134th

4. “Harlem Melodic Moments,” new permanent art by Jorge Luis Rodriguez, on the renovated Park Avenue Viaduct at E 116th St

5. Second location of Colombian bakery at 132 Hamilton Place is in soft-launch mode

6. A quick stop at La Casa de las Velas on 116th

7. Shutdown notice at Grant’s Tomb

8. Autumn at event design company

9. Convent Ave does Halloween

10. Fall!

11. Did you know the “King of Ragtime” Scott Joplin lived on W 131st St?
